Celebrate the magic of autumn in Niagara Falls on this unforgettable cross-border journey. Your adventure begins with pickup at 120 Old Main Street, Niagara Falls USA, followed by a scenic crossing into Canada where the season paints the landscape in dazzling shades of red, orange, and gold.

Your first Canadian stop is the Table Rock Centre, perched at the brink of Horseshoe Falls. Here, the thundering cascades are beautifully framed by fiery fall foliage, creating one of the most iconic seasonal vistas in the world. Continue on to the Dufferin Islands, a serene chain of islands connected by peaceful footbridges and walking paths. In autumn, this hidden gem glows with colour, offering a quiet retreat to enjoy nature’s most breathtaking display.

At midday, delight in a Canadian-inspired lunch at Maple Leaf Place. Along with your meal, enjoy tastings of locally made maple syrup, creamy fudge, and rich chocolate—sweet traditions that capture the essence of Canadian hospitality.

In the afternoon, the choice is yours. Take to the skies on a helicopter flightseeing tour, where panoramic views stretch across the entire Niagara region cloaked in autumn brilliance, or stay closer to the ground with the White Water Walk. This riverside boardwalk lets you experience the raw power of the Niagara River’s Class 6 rapids, with colourful foliage lining the gorge above.

Your day concludes at Queenston Heights Park, a historic site overlooking the river where sweeping lookouts, elegant gardens, and monuments provide a perfect finale to your fall adventure. From start to finish, this tour blends natural wonder, seasonal beauty, and Canadian flavour into a truly memorable experience.

Peak colours are early to mid-October, but the season runs late September to late October. Fall colours are weather-dependent and peak timing varies yearly.
